深入掌握DeepSeek-V2.5:最佳实践指南
DeepSeek-V2.5 项目地址: https://gitcode.com/hf_mirrors/ai-gitcode/DeepSeek-V2.5
在当今快速发展的技术领域,遵循最佳实践对于确保项目成功至关重要。本文旨在为您提供一份详尽的DeepSeek-V2.5模型使用指南,帮助您在开发过程中充分利用模型的强大功能,同时保证性能和安全。
环境配置
硬件和软件建议
DeepSeek-V2.5模型的运行需要高性能的硬件支持。建议使用具备80GB*8 GPU的设备进行推理。此外,软件环境方面,您需要安装以下依赖:
- Python 3.6及以上版本
- PyTorch 1.10.0及以上版本
- Transformers 库
确保您的环境满足这些要求,可以帮助您在开发过程中避免不必要的兼容性问题。
配置优化
在配置模型时,建议您根据硬件资源调整max_memory
和torch_dtype
参数。例如,如果您使用的是8块GPU,可以将max_memory
设置为每个GPU 75GB,并将torch_dtype
设置为torch.bfloat16
以优化性能。
开发流程
代码规范
编写清晰、可维护的代码是确保项目长期稳定运行的关键。遵循PEP 8代码风格指南,并使用适当的注释来解释复杂的逻辑部分。此外,通过代码审查和自动化测试来确保代码的质量。
模块化设计
将您的代码分解为独立的模块,每个模块负责一个特定的功能。这种设计方式不仅有助于代码的复用,还便于维护和测试。
性能优化
高效算法选择
DeepSeek-V2.5模型支持多种算法,包括排序、翻译等。选择适合您需求的算法,并根据实际情况进行优化,可以显著提高性能。
资源管理
合理管理计算资源是提高效率的重要手段。使用生成配置中的max_new_tokens
参数来限制生成的新token数量,从而减少计算负担。
安全与合规
数据隐私保护
在处理用户数据时,务必遵循数据隐私保护的相关规定。确保所有敏感信息得到加密处理,并在传输过程中使用安全协议。
法律法规遵守
遵循适用的法律法规,包括但不限于版权法、隐私法等。确保您的项目在使用DeepSeek-V2.5模型时符合所有相关法律要求。
结论
遵循这些最佳实践可以帮助您更有效地使用DeepSeek-V2.5模型,从而实现项目目标。随着技术的不断进步,我们鼓励您持续学习和改进,以确保您的项目始终保持领先地位。
DeepSeek-V2.5 项目地址: https://gitcode.com/hf_mirrors/ai-gitcode/DeepSeek-V2.5